Buying Medical Laser Equipment in Australia: ARTG, Laser Safety, Training and Supplier Support Explained

Buying medical laser equipment is a major clinical and business decision. The purchase price matters, but it is only one part of the decision.

A clinic also needs to consider whether the device is suitable for its intended clinical use, whether it can legally be supplied in Australia, what laser safety requirements apply, how practitioners will be trained, and what support is available if the equipment needs servicing.

These questions are particularly important when comparing equipment supplied locally with a laser purchased directly from an overseas seller.

As of 2026, the Therapeutic Goods Administration states that, unless a specific exemption applies, medical devices must be included in the Australian Register of Therapeutic Goods before they can be supplied in Australia. Health professionals importing equipment for use in their own clinical practice are also subject to therapeutic goods regulations.

Understanding these requirements before purchasing can prevent an expensive device from becoming a clinical, compliance or operational problem.

Be Careful When Importing a Laser Directly From Overseas

A lower overseas purchase price can look attractive.

The compliance responsibilities can be much less attractive.

The TGA specifically states that health professionals who import medical devices for use in their clinical practice are subject to therapeutic goods regulation. Buying online from an overseas seller is included as an example of importing.

The personal importation scheme does not provide a general route for importing a medical device for routine use on patients in a clinical practice.

A health professional who supplies an imported medical device to the Australian market, including through use in clinical practice in circumstances described by the TGA, can take on sponsor responsibilities.

Those responsibilities may include:

  • ARTG applications
  • ongoing regulatory compliance
  • record keeping
  • adverse event reporting
  • corrective action
  • recall responsibilities
  • maintenance and servicing obligations where applicable

The TGA also requires medical devices to continue meeting the Essential Principles for safety and performance.

ARTG Inclusion Does Not Mean Every Possible Use Is Approved

Another important point is the device’s intended purpose.

The TGA advises businesses to consider the manufacturer’s instructions for use, labels, technical documentation and advertising when determining a device’s intended purpose. It also states that changing the intended purpose can create manufacturer responsibilities under Australian law.

Clinics should therefore avoid assuming that every treatment mentioned internationally is automatically an approved Australian use.

This is particularly important for medical and aesthetic devices because indications and regulatory status can change.

The safest process is to confirm the intended use relevant to Australia before adding a treatment to the clinic’s service menu.

What Does Laser Safety Mean When Buying Equipment?

Medical lasers deliver energy for a specific clinical purpose. Safe use therefore depends on more than purchasing the equipment.

The TGA Essential Principles contain requirements relating to medical devices that emit radiation. These include controlling required radiation output and minimising unintended, stray or scattered radiation. The Principles also require appropriate information and operating instructions.

For the clinic, laser safety involves the equipment, treatment environment, practitioner knowledge and operating procedures.

Depending on the device and jurisdiction, practices may need to consider:

  • operator training
  • laser safety education
  • controlled treatment areas
  • appropriate eye protection
  • safe operating procedures
  • equipment maintenance
  • staff responsibilities
  • local radiation requirements
  • incident procedures
  • documentation

Exact requirements should be checked for the state or territory where the device will be used.

Are Laser Licensing Rules the Same Across Australia?

No.

Australia does not currently have one nationally uniform regulatory system covering cosmetic use of lasers.

ARPANSA states that regulatory requirements are determined by individual state and territory jurisdictions. It currently identifies Queensland, Tasmania and Western Australia as states regulating cosmetic laser use. Requirements are not identical between those states.

That means a clinic should not rely on advice given to a practitioner working in another state.

For example, Queensland Health has specific pathways covering cosmetic laser use licences, possession licences and approvals to acquire equipment. Its current guidance also requires relevant theoretical and practical competency for cosmetic laser licensing.

Medical practitioners and specialists can have different requirements depending on their role and scope of practice.

Before purchasing equipment, clinics should check current requirements with their state or territory radiation regulator.

Why Training Should Be Part of the Buying Decision

A sophisticated medical laser only creates value when practitioners know how to use it correctly.

Training should therefore be assessed before the equipment is purchased, not after installation.

Look at the Total Cost of Ownership

The purchase price does not show the complete cost of operating medical laser equipment.

A proper buying assessment should consider:

  • equipment price
  • required handpieces
  • optional modules
  • consumables
  • servicing
  • maintenance
  • practitioner training
  • staff time
  • finance costs
  • insurance
  • licensing requirements where applicable
  • treatment room requirements
  • expected equipment utilisation
  • potential downtime

Frequently Asked Questions

Does every medical laser need to be on the ARTG?

The TGA states that medical devices generally must be included on the ARTG before supply in Australia unless a specific exemption applies. The exact regulatory position depends on the device and circumstances.

Can a clinic buy a medical laser directly from overseas?

Importing is possible in some circumstances, but buying directly overseas does not remove Australian regulatory obligations. Health professionals importing equipment for clinical practice remain subject to therapeutic goods regulations.

Does ARTG inclusion mean that anyone can operate the laser?

No. ARTG inclusion relates to therapeutic goods regulation and supply. Practitioner qualifications, scope of practice, laser licensing and radiation requirements are separate matters and can vary between jurisdictions.

Is laser training important if the practitioner already has clinical experience?
